Vazquez responds to Schilling comments
A group of reporter shuttled over to Javier Vazquez's locker a few moments ago to get his reaction to getting called out by Curt Schilling recently.
"Everyone's entitled to their own opinion," Vazquez said. "I feel good, and this is just four starts. I've struggled before for four starts. It's tough but I have to get through it. There's a lot of season left."
Vazquez also knows what's likely coming in his next start at the Stadium.
"I know they're probably not going to be pretty," Vazquez said. "But I'm looking forward to hopefully getting in a groove and getting cheers."
